Just looked for alternatives that arend extremely overfarmed with expensive equipment... but... the price..

Best paid prices i see are at 0,00000778  BTC and .. there is pretty few buyers if any.

That would be roughly 129 000 BBQ coins for ONE BTC.

1 BTC roughly 142 €? thats 0.0011 c per BBQ or 900-1000 for 1€.  Farming 1000 would end up costing more for electricity Oo.


Is there any chance for it to revive or its  on the path of no return?

Unfortunately BTC is not possible anymore - its not for  normal people. You must be using some pretty advanced ASIC miners just to see any money... and even then you may not get any profit at all.

Most alts i see yeah are cheap fakes and crap .. like the pyramid schemes and " get paid to read emails" stuff.


Anything besides litecoin even worth looking into at all (script based so ASIC farms wouldnt screw everyone).


I gave BBQ a try to see how it goes (let it run on background for roughly 18h at 130 kh/s) - and it made roughly 40 coins...  0.044$ at best if lucky - whiel consuming  most likely 2kwh (0.15$).

BBQcoin is not worth selling at the moment. Once upon a time it went for some nice prices, I am not sure what happened, maybe the people who bought millions then dumped them at a loss later or something, or maybe it is just that the number of coins minted per day is a larger supply than the demand demands lately.

It is a pity as it was pretty nice for a while, I saw them sold for up to seven bitcoins per hundred thousand. I hope the people who bought in lots of 100,000 at a time back then didn't end up dumping them at a loss but who knows, maybe they did.
